You are taking a multiple-choice quiz that consist of 7 questions. each questions has four possible answers, only one of which is correct. to complete the quiz, you randomly guess the answer to each question. find the probability of guessing
a)exactly four answers correctly.b)at least four answers correctly.c)less than four answers correctly.
